On my last post, last Jan.23, I mentioned that we were advised that there was no significant change on Chad’s tumor and his chemo treatment will be changed. On his new. treatment protocol, they call it as VIP treatment. I googled it and internationally the 3 chemo drug combination is called as IPE or VIP.

Today, Jan.26th, we’re still in the hospital. It’s our 4th day here and Chad’s first chemo cycle for the new meds. Most likely we will stay here till Jan. 31st to complete the 1st cycle of the new treatment protocol. Now, update on his chemo drug, it consists of Cisplatin, Etoposide and Ifosfamide (this last one is mixed with MESNA, to protect his bladder from bleeding.). These chemo drugs has many possible side effects if you try to google it and it scared the hell out of me. All I can do is pray, support and watch Chad through out this chemo treatment process.

TBH, I’m worried and scared of the side effects of his new chemo protocol. FYI, these chemo drug will be given to him once a day for 4 consecutive days. So YES! I’m scared and worried.
